What cautions should be given to OOWs regarding the use of AIS at sea?

(1) That other ships and, in particular, leisure craft, fishing boats and warships, and some coastal shore stations including Vessel Traffic Service (VTS) centres, might not be fitted with AIS.Β 

(2) That AIS fitted on other ships as a mandatory carriage requirement, might, under certain circumstances, be switched off on the master’s professional judgement.
